Question 1069636: Rewrite the manufacturing equation C = 10n^2/3 + 1500 as a radical equation, then solve to determine the maximum number of chips the company could make for $10,000.

C = 10 * cube root(n^2) + 1500
:
10000 = 10 * cube root(n^2) + 1500
:
Divide both sides of = by 10
:
1000 = cube root(n^2) + 150
:
Subtract 150 from both sides of =
:
cube root(n^2) = 850
:
Cube both sides of =
:
n^2 = 614125000
:
Take square root of both sides of =
:
n = 24781
:
*********************************
The company can make 24781 chips
